How to Make Cake in Grow a Garden

  • Normal Cake Recipe
    • 2x Blueberry + 1x Corn + 1x Tomato
  • Rare Cake Recipe
    • 2x Corn + 2x Watermelon
  • Legendary Cake Recipe
    • 2x Banana + 1x Blood Banana + 1x Moon Melon + 1x Soft Sunshine
  • Mythical Cake Recipe
    • 2x Sugar Apple + 2x Corn
  • Divine Cake Recipe
    • 1x Corn + 2x Elder Strawberry + 2x Sugar Apple
  • Prismatic Cake Recipe
    • 1x Banana + 3x Bone Blossom

There may be more combinations since more crops have been added over time, but these are sure to give you cake in GaG.

Note that some of these crops are currently not obtainable because they were limited to certain events. However, if you’re friend has them or another player is willing to trade crops, you can still get them.

Meanwhile, seeds of Corn, Sugar Apple, Blueberry, Tomato and Elder Strawberry are obtainable from Sam’s Seed shop. You just have to be online when they restock so make sure to follow stock trackers online.

cake cooking kit

Once you have the ingredients, head to the Cooking Kit in your garden and add in the items. Click on ‘Cook’, wait for the duration shown, and collect the food item once it’s done.
